B&G Foods implemented Oracle JD Edwards EnterpriseOne in 2007, deploying an ERP Financial platform to centralize core financial processing and statutory accounting workflows. The implementation established a primary system of record for general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able, fixed assets, cash management, and cost accounting functions under the Oracle JD Edwards EnterpriseOne suite.
Ongoing application lifecycle work progressed into the JD Edwards 9.2 era, with enhancements and modifications delivered using a formal SDLC methodology. Functional and technical configuration focused on financial modules, chart of accounts structure, period close controls, and automated transaction posting, while Senior JDE Analyst and Developer resources provided continuous development and package customization from October 2019 to March 2023.
Integration and operational coverage centered on finance and accounting workflows, procurement and supplier interfaces, and distribution finance reconciliation processes, using database administration and CNC coordination to manage batch interfaces and scheduled jobs. The internal CNC team and DBAs were engaged for environment management, performance tuning, and production support, while functional leads governed requirements and testing.
Governance relied on structured change control and cross functional testing cycles, with the SDLC methodology dictating enhancement requests, technical design, and release management. Day to day operational ownership combined senior JDE developer support with functional leadership to maintain compliance, control configuration drift, and deliver iterative improvements to Oracle JD Edwards EnterpriseOne within the ERP Financial estate.

In 2019, B&G Foods implemented Workday HCM to consolidate Core HR processes across its HR organization. Workday HCM was adopted as the company Core HR platform to manage employee records, payroll data inputs, benefits administration, recruiting, onboarding, performance management, safety and compliance workflows.
The implementation emphasized functional modules aligned to Core HR responsibilities, including employee data management, payroll data changes for hires terminations promotions and shift differentials, benefits enrollment and status updates, applicant tracking and preboarding/onboarding, performance management touchpoints, and workers compensation and incident tracking. Configuration work included business process automation for manager changes and organizational updates, and setup of transactional HR tasks routinely performed by HR Coordinators.
Operational coverage centered on HR, payroll, benefits, and talent acquisition teams supporting B&G Foods manufacturing sites and corporate HR staff in a fast paced manufacturing environment. Workday HCM was used to communicate benefit information to employees, process enrollments and changes, and maintain HR records with limited access, reflecting the stated responsibilities of HR Coordinators who perform data changes and payroll data entry in Workday.
Governance controls implemented with the rollout focused on role based access and record confidentiality, procedures for compliance with government reporting and EEO requirements, and defined workflows for investigations and employee relations case management. The configuration supported coordination of site specific HR initiatives including new hire orientation, training programs, and employee recognition activities, while embedding standard Core HR process controls into day to day HR operations.

In 2016, B&G Foods implemented BuildingLink Ledger to centralize property accounting and operational workflows within its Real Estate Property Management environment. B&G Foods used BuildingLink Ledger, categorized as Real Estate Property Management, to support property accounting and facilities management business functions.
The implementation followed a formal SDLC methodology to deliver configuration, enhancements, and controlled modifications, including planned updates that interfaced with JD Edwards 9.2. BuildingLink Ledger was configured with core Real Estate Property Management capabilities such as lease accounting, work order management, property-level billing, and tenant/occupancy tracking to align day-to-day facilities operations with finance processes.
Integration design focused on synchronizing master and transactional data with JD Edwards 9.2 for general ledger posting, accounts payable handoffs, and asset tracking, and the team worked closely with functional leads and CNC and DBA staff to manage database objects, batch schedules, and interface reliability. Data flows and reconciliation points were defined between BuildingLink Ledger and JD Edwards 9.2 to preserve financial control and accounting integrity across systems.
Project governance enforced SDLC gates for requirements, development, testing, and production cutover, with functional leads owning acceptance criteria and CNC/DBA coordinating deployment tasks. Operational procedures and role-based handoffs were documented for property management and finance teams to ensure consistent workflow orchestration between BuildingLink Ledger and JD Edwards 9.2.
